plt.axes​​​ 和 ​​plt.gca​​ 都是 matplotlib 库中的函数
  X5zJxoD00Cah 2023年11月02日 18 0

plt.axesplt.gca 都是 matplotlib 库中的函数,它们用于处理图形的坐标轴。以下是它们的主要区别和用法:

  1. plt.axes:这个函数用于添加一个新的坐标轴。你可以使用它来创建一个新的坐标轴,并在这个坐标轴上绘制图形。例如:
import matplotlib.pyplot as plt
import numpy as np

x = np.linspace(0, 10, 100)
y = np.sin(x)

# 创建一个新的坐标轴并在上面绘制图形
plt.axes()
plt.plot(x, y)
plt.show()
  1. plt.gca:这个函数用于获取当前的坐标轴。如果当前没有坐标轴,它会创建一个新的坐标轴。你可以使用它来获取当前的坐标轴,并对其进行设置和操作1。例如:
import matplotlib.pyplot as plt
import numpy as np

x = np.linspace(0, 10, 100)
y = np.sin(x)

# 获取当前的坐标轴并在上面绘制图形
ax = plt.gca()
ax.plot(x, y)
plt.show()

总的来说,plt.axes 和 plt.gca 都与图形的坐标轴有关,但它们的用途略有不同。plt.axes 主要用于添加新的坐标轴,而 plt.gca23145

【版权声明】本文内容来自摩杜云社区用户原创、第三方投稿、转载,内容版权归原作者所有。本网站的目的在于传递更多信息,不拥有版权,亦不承担相应法律责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@moduyun.com

  1. 分享:
最后一次编辑于 2023年11月08日 0

暂无评论

X5zJxoD00Cah